Matthew 19 – It’s Not About Divorce

August 30, 2020 by Dan Sullivan

Here is my sermon from August 30th, 2020. In a lot of Bibles, you’ll have a subheading that says something like “Jesus teaches on divorce.” While those headings might help you skim through and find what you’re looking for, they can also be misleading.
